Patient Characteristics by Benzodiazepine Prescription and Days Dosed

Characteristic Benzodiazepine prescription (n = 9821) No benzodiazepine prescription
(n = 56,091)
Odds ratio
(95 % CI)
P value Days dosed P value
Mean (± SD)
Patient age, years 55 (15) 52 (17) 1.12 (1.10–1.13)* <0.001 n/a
Number of medications 1.83 (1.48) 1.06 (1.33) 1.39 (1.37–1.41) <0.001 n/a
N (column %) Median (IQR)
Patient gender <0.001 <0.001
 Men 2699 (27) 20,732 (37) Referent 30 (14–90)
 Women 7122 (73) 35,359 (63) 1.55 (1.48–1.62) 30 (10–60)
Patient race/ethnicity <0.001 <0.001
 White 7607 (77) 36,110 (64) Referent 30 (12–75)
 Black 687 (7) 7182 (13) 0.45 (0.42–0.49) 20 (7.5–40)
 Hispanic 715 (7) 5588 (10) 0.61 (0.56–0.66) 30 (10–60)
 Asian 122 (1) 2165 (4) 0.27 (0.22–0.32) 30 (15–90)
 Other 71 (1) 583 (1) 0.58 (0.45–0.74) 30 (10–60)
 Unknown 619 (6) 4463 (8) 0.66 (0.60–0.72) 30 (10–60)
Language <0.001 0.009
 English 9203 (94) 51,093 (91) Referent 30 (10–60)
 Spanish 153 (2) 2756 (5) 0.76 (0.68–0.84) 30 (15–90)
 Other 375 (4) 1603 (3) 0.53 (0.45–0.63) 30 (15–90)
 Unknown 90 (1) 639 (1) 0.78 (0.63–0.98) 30 (15–60)
Insurance <0.001 <0.001
 Private 5842 (59) 38,172 (68) Referent 30 (10–60)
 Medicare 3041 (31) 12,639 (23) 1.57 (1.50–1.65) 45 (20–90)
 Medicaid 816 (8) 4447 (8) 1.20 (1.11–1.30) 30 (10–60)
 None or other 122 (1) 833 (1) 0.96 (0.79–1.16) 20 (10–35)
Marital status <0.001 <0.001
 Married 5131 (52) 30,533 (54) Referent 30 (10–65)
 Single 2954 (30) 17,792 (32) 0.99 (0.94–1.04) 30 (10–60)
 Divorced/separated 948 (10) 3752 (7) 1.50 (1.39–1.62) 30 (15–60)
 Widowed 569 (6) 2579 (5) 1.31 (1.19–1.44) 45 (25–90)
 Unknown 219 (2) 1435 (2) 0.91 (0.79–1.05) 30 (15–90)
Education <0.001 <0.001
 Completed post-secondary 5378 (55) 29,937 (53) Referent 30 (10–60)
 Some post-secondary 1769 (18) 9256 (17) 1.06 (1.00–1.13) 30 (10–60)
 Completed high school/GED 1681 (17) 9697 (17) 0.97 (0.91–1.02) 30 (15–75)
 Some high school 291 (3) 1559 (3) 1.04 (0.91–1.18) 30 (15–90)
 8th grade or less 216 (2) 1404 (3) 0.86 (0.74–0.99) 30 (15–90)
 Unknown 486 (5) 4238 (8) 0.64 (0.58–0.70) 30 (10–60)
Diagnoses and other prescriptions
 Alcohol abuse 292 (3) 1128 (2) 1.50 (1.31–1.70) <0.001 30 (15–90) 0.50
 Antidepressant 4345 (44) 9795 (17) 3.75 (3.58–3.92) <0.001 30 (15–90) <0.001
 Anxiety 3803 (39) 5603 (10) 5.69 (5.42–5.98) <0.001 30 (15–75) <0.001
 Asthma 1788 (18) 7484 (13) 1.45 (1.37–1.53) <0.001 30 (15–90) 0.004
 COPD 1727 (18) 6720 (12) 1.57 (1.48–1.66) <0.001 30 (15–90) <0.001
 CVD 2130 (22) 9154 (16) 1.42 (1.35–1.50) <0.001 30 (15–90) <0.001
 Depression 3077 (31) 8043 (14) 2.73 (2.60–2.86) <0.001 30 (15–90) <0.001
 Diabetes 1250 (13) 7437 (13) 0.95 (0.89–1.02) 0.15 30 (15–90) <0.001
 Hypertension 4133 (42) 21,113 (38) 1.20 (1.15–1.26) <0.001 30 (15–90) <0.001
 Insomnia 815 (8) 1588 (3) 3.11 (2.84–3.39) <0.001 30 (20–90) <0.001
 Obesity 1664 (17) 8707 (16) 1.11 (1.05–1.18) <0.001 30 (10–60) 0.30
 Osteoporosis 1119 (11) 4220 (8) 1.58 (1.47–1.69) <0.001 30 (20–90) <0.001
 Sleep apnea 730 (7) 2922 (5) 1.46 (1.34–1.59) <0.001 30 (15–90) 0.002
 Substance abuse 252 (3) 668 (1) 2.19 (1.89–2.53) <0.001 30 (14–75) 0.92
 Tobacco use 738 (8) 2611 (5) 1.66 (1.53–1.81) <0.001 30 (15–90) 0.03

COPD chronic obstructive pulmonary disease; CVD cardiovascular disease

*The OR for patient age is per decade

The OR for whites vs. non-whites receiving benzodiazepines was 2.05 (95 % confidence interval, 1.94–2.17)

The referent for odds ratios for diagnoses and other prescriptions is patients who did not have that diagnosis or prescription
